[SMM Iron & Steel] Ukraine’s Q1 2026 Iron Ore Exports Drop by 33.9%

Published: Apr 13, 2026 14:05
Ukraine's mining industry experienced a sharp 33.9% year-on-year decline in iron ore exports during the first quarter of 2026, dropping to a total volume of 5.61 million tons. Compared to the previous quarter, shipments decreased by 18.1% due to ongoing logistical constraints and shifting market demands. While Asian markets remained the primary destination, European shipments to Slovakia and Poland also recorded noticeable year-on-year decreases of 16.8% and 35%, respectively.
